Basically, the name comes from the Battle of Emsdorf which was fought in 1760 during the Seven Years War in present day Germany. A William Erskine was knighted for his role in this battle and his son (also William Erskine) feued the land around the area of Lundin Links shown above and named the new village 'Emsdorf' - probably to commemorate his father's victory.
